Sending commands in queue to equipment Example source

void threadEquipmentProcess()
        {
            string sData = string.Empty;
            string[] sArrEvent;
            do
            {
                lock (this.SyncRoot)
                {
                    try
                    {
                        try
                        {
                            s_EQPEventProcess(); //설비로부터 Event 처리
                            s_BitTimeOutCheck();

                            if (this.m_Info.funGetPLCCommandCount() > 0)
                            {
                                sData = this.m_Info.funGetPLCCommand().ToString();
                                sArrEvent = sData.Split(new char[] { ',' });

                                switch (Convert.ToInt32(sArrEvent[0]))
                                {
                                    case (int)Structure.classStructure.PLCCommand.HOSTConnected:
                                        this.s_SendHostConnect(Convert.ToBoolean(sArrEvent[1]));
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.CellSizeWrite:
                                        this.s_CellSizeWirte(sArrEvent[1], sArrEvent[2]);
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.DateandTimeSetting:
                                        this.s_SendCurrentTime(sArrEvent[1]);
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.ControlState:
                                        this.s_SendHostOnlineMode(sArrEvent[1]);
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.OPCall:
                                        this.s_WriteHostMsg(sArrEvent[1], true);
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.HostMsg:
                                        this.s_WriteHostMsg(sArrEvent[1], false);
                                        break;
                                        
                                    case (int)Structure.classStructure.PLCCommand.BuzzerOn:
                                        this.s_SendBuzzerOn();
                                        break;

                                    case (int)Structure.classStructure.PLCCommand.BuzzerOff:
                                        this.s_SendBuzzerOff();
                                        break;

                                        // Printer Label을 재출력 한다.
                                    case (int)Structure.classStructure.PLCCommand.RePrinter:
                                        EnuCommon.PrinterErrCode enuReturn = this.m_Label.SendLabeData(sArrEvent[1]);
                                        if (enuReturn != EnuCommon.PrinterErrCode.NoError)
                                            this.m_Info.Set_Log(EnuCommon.LogType.CIM, "Printer Send Label Data Error : " + enuReturn.ToString());
                                        break;


                                    case (int)Structure.classStructure.PLCCommand.TestPrinter:
                                        s_PortStatusChange(sArrEvent[1]);
                                        break;
                                 
                                    default:
                                        break;
                                }
                            }
                            Thread.Sleep(20);
                        }
                        catch (Exception ex)
                        {
                            this.m_Info.Set_Log(Common.EnuCommon.LogType.CIM, ex.ToString());
                        }
                    }
                    catch { }
                }
            } while (true);
        }
